A case of Infantile Polycystic kidney.
Ae Sook Kim, Soon Bock Park, Young Gun Kim, Kwan Hwooy Cho, Jong Soo Kim
Clin Exp Pediatr. 1985;28(2):191-196.   Published online February 28, 1985
Infantile polycystic kidney is uncommon disease and rare in children and is used to refer to a group of heritable conditions that occur predominantly in childhood and is transmitted by autosomal recessive inheritance. By developmental abnormality, multiple cysts are produced from enlargement or giantism of the collecting tubules in association with cellular hyperplasia.
